Publisher's summary

The lovable underdog Lewis Barnavelt and his best friend, Rose Rita, are at it again - investigating the curious (and possibly supernatural?) goings-on in their town of New Zebedee. They get more than they bargained for when a new family moves into the Hawaii House, one of the oddest-looking houses in town, and Lewis and Rose Rita are drawn into a mystery involving forces far beyond the shores of their imagination.

Why are there strange drumbeats emanating from the top floor of the Hawaii House? And why is Lewis having dreams about Pele, the Hawaiian goddess of fire?

Incorporating actual Hawaiian legends with a spine-tingling story of suspense, this is another great addition to the Bellairs canon.

Lewis Barnavelt and team take on a goddess

Lewis and company are back. There is a new family in town and their son is in classes with Lewis and Rosarita. But, as you might expect, trouble follows. It seems that the new family has moved in to the weird Hawaii House, a residence with a dark past.

Can our heroes save the family from curses, ghosts, an angry volcano goddess, as well as high school bullies? Well of course they can, but it won't be easy.

This is one of the better series entries of late. I recommend it for anyone who knows Lewis Barnavelt or Rosarita Pottinger.
